Course Details
• Policy Analysis: Understanding the policy landscape, issue identification, and problem analysis.
• Stakeholder Engagement: Identifying and engaging key stakeholders, building coalitions, and managing relationships.
• Advocacy Strategies: Framing the issue, developing messages, and implementing advocacy campaigns.
• Policy Design: Creating effective policy solutions, considering policy instruments and implementation mechanisms.
• Influencing Policy Processes: Navigating policy cycles, leveraging windows of opportunity, and understanding policy entrepreneurship.
• Monitoring and Evaluation: Tracking progress, assessing impact, and learning from experience.
• Political Context: Analyzing political environments, understanding power dynamics, and adapting strategies.
• Communication Skills: Crafting compelling narratives, using data effectively, and building public support.
• Ethical Considerations: Balancing competing interests, ensuring fairness, and maintaining integrity throughout the policy change process.
